Explanation:
When street names are misheard, the safest move is to confirm the exact street by obtaining cross streets and the spelling. Cross streets anchor you to a specific intersection, giving a precise reference on the grid and helping you locate the correct block. Asking for the spelling catches phonetic mix-ups and ensures you’re looking at the right street in your maps or dispatch system. After getting cross streets and spelling, repeat the information back to the caller or dispatcher to verify accuracy. If you still have doubt, ask for additional descriptors or landmarks to further confirm the location. Proceeding without clarification or relying only on memory or landmarks can lead to misidentification and dispatch errors.
